Nicaragua
Nicaragua is perhaps most well known for it’s sensational landscapes and teeming wildlife however about 30 miles southeast of the capital Managua, there is Lake Nicaragua. The water is dirty, brown and polluted. The rubbish rolls in with the waves and is definitely not a place to swim.
- Location: Central America
- Capital: Managua
- Climate: Varies according to altitude, mainly hot and wet.
- Currency: Córdoba (C)
- Language: Spanish (English also spoken)
